Preface

This book describes how to configure the eri driver for Sun systems using the Ethernet function of the RIO application specific integrated circuit (ASIC).


How This Book Is Organized

Chapter 1 describes the eri device driver and includes topics such as operating speeds and modes, and auto-negotiation.

Chapter 2 describes configuring the eri device driver.

Chapter 3 describes the parameter settings for the eri device driver.

Chapter 4 describes how to set the eri device driver parameter values using the ndd utility and also in the /etc/system and /kernel/drv/eri.conf files.

Appendix A provides information about auto-negotiation.
